Funeral service for John C. "Korky" Ketchum, 50, Lawton, will be 2:00 p.m. Monday, July 28, 2014, in the Becker-Rabon Funeral Home Chapel with Rev. Al Potts officiating.

Korky died Thursday, July 24, 2014, at his residence.

Private family burial be in the Flower Mound Cemetery.

The family will receive friends on Sunday, July 27, from 6-8 pm at the funeral home.

Korky was born October 18, 1963 in Lawton to Clarence T. "John" Ketchum and Marilyn Earlene Corwin. He grew up in Lawton and was a 1981 graduate of Lawton High School where he played baseball. He married Rachel Aller on April 26, 1991 in Lawton.

He had worked as a hydraulic equipment specialist for 30 years with his father at John Ketchum Supply. He later worked for the City of Lawton Traffic Division. He was a member of First United Methodist Church. He enjoyed all sports and played softball for many years and also helped coach his children's sports. He also enjoyed fishing and was a weather enthusiast.

He is survived by his wife, Rachel; three children, Kristin Ketchum, Kyle Ketchum and wife Brianna, and Kaitlin Ketchum, all of Lawton; two grandsons, Mason and Kaiden; his mother, Earlene Hulley, Lawton; two sisters, Kim Copeland and husband Boone and Deynna Appler, all of Lawton; several nieces and nephews.

His father, John Ketchum, and his step father, Bob Hulley, preceded him in death.
